For a heavy dish with several lnb's at a diseqc rotor , its hard working to bring it back from a far east or west position .
To help the rotor doing that , the STAB rotor has a system with spring inside .
I've never seen such system in any other rotor , so I thought about making that for the Moteck type rotors .
Made a kind of drum around the elbow pipe with a steel cable , two pulley's and two springs with adjustable tensioners .
Started with a empty SG2100 , just with the main shaft , with equal tension the elbow shaft is on zero .
The springs are pre-tensioned to keep the cable on the drum when turning to the other direction .
To keep de drum fixed to the pipe , I made two shells that kept in place by replacing the M8 X 50 pipe bolt by a longer one , and covered by a piece of alu pipe .
For the final test I have to buy a longer steel cable and put back the motor and worm in the SG2100 .
Will do the test with the CM 1.2 and the 5 lnb revolver and noticing the current turning with and without the spring assistant .
If its working OK I will it also make at the Twoteck .
